Whilst, mammalian cells are used for creation of more practical mAbs for diagnostics and cure of numerous intense and lifestyle-threatening conditions, particular constraints prevent their dominancy (Zhu, 2012; Ye et al., 2016). Innovations in cell engineering techniques at different phases, therefore enables cells for use as a sole and improved System for production of complicated natured mAbs. A few of the exiting cell engineering approaches happen to be talked over During this evaluate. These involve by regulation of apoptosis, metabolic engineering, and engineering cells for development at decrease temperature, chaperone engineering and glyco-engineering. Engineering of cells towards regulation from the apoptosis or cell-cycle development can result in more time cell viability and better cellular productivity. Certain cellular chaperones and foldases is usually engineered for appropriate folding of nascent polypeptide chains to an antibody (Zhang et al., 2018). Other strategies are targeted for reduction of metabolic by-product or service accumulation, enhancing cellular productiveness at decreased cell-culture temperatures or acquiring a ideal attribute or high quality from the target protein solution. Also, cell line engineering has also contributed to the manufacture of other biopharmaceutical solutions, reduction of impure host cell proteins, etc. Host-cell engineering making use of micro-RNAs also characterize a recent and essential tactic which will help increase recombinant therapeutic protein output.
